FP McCann have been appointed as the Principal Contractor to undertake security improvements to the Bann Bridge Crossing Hut in Coleraine

Title: Bann Bridge Crossing Hut Security Improvements

Location: Coleraine

Client: Translink

Description:     

The works include, the provision of Technical Design and Construction of security enhancement works including:

  • the provision of an intruder alarm system,
  • the provision of a CCTV system,
  • the provision of fire alarm and suppression systems, and
  • upgraded security doors and window guards.

The Bann Bridge Crossing Hut is located on the centre span of the Bann River Railway Bridge (the only Railway Bascule Bridge in Northern Ireland, and a listed industrial heritage site) on NI Railways Belfast to Derry/Londonderry Line.  The Crossing Hut was originally used by a Bridge Operator to raise and lower the Bascule section of the bridge to allow ships and other vessels to pass into and out of Coleraine Harbour.  This is now controlled remotely from the Coleraine Railway Signal Cabin.

To undertake the works, FP McCann will be required to fully cooperate and coordinate the work with the varying departments within Translink such as Permanent Way (P-Way), Signalling and Telecommunications (S&T), and Structures.
